Cerca Magnetics is a Canadian quantum sensing company developing optically pumped magnetometers for medical imaging and geophysical exploration. The company manufactures OPM sensors based on atomic vapor cells that detect extremely weak magnetic fields. Cerca Magnetics targets medical applications including magnetoencephalography (MEG) for brain imaging, as well as geophysical applications for mineral exploration and archaeological surveying where ultra-sensitive magnetic field detection provides valuable measurement capabilities.

Nomad Atomics is an Australian company developing compact, low-cost cold-atom gravimeters, magnetometers, and atomic clocks for field deployment. The company manufactures portable quantum sensors designed for rugged field use in mineral exploration, archaeology, and defense applications. Nomad Atomics addresses the challenge of making quantum sensors practical for field operations by combining cold atom technology with robust engineering and compact form factors suitable for deployment outside laboratory environments.

Qnami is a Swiss company developing quantum sensors based on nitrogen-vacancy centers in diamonds for magnetic field measurement with unprecedented precision. The company manufactures quantum microscopes and quantum sensing systems for materials science, semiconductor inspection, and fundamental research. Qnami’s diamond quantum sensors enable nanoscale magnetic imaging and ultra-precise magnetic field measurements, serving semiconductor manufacturers, materials scientists, and researchers requiring atomic-scale magnetic sensing capabilities.
